The annual salary statistics of first-line supervisors of helpers, laborers, and material movers in Rochester-Dover, New Hampshire is shown in Table 1. The wage statistics of first-line supervisors of helpers, laborers, and material movers in Rochester-Dover is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$33,190 |
25th Percentile Wage | $43,040 |
50th Percentile Wage | $58,650 |
75th Percentile Wage | $68,980 |
90th Percentile Wage | $73,920 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for first-line supervisors of helpers, laborers, and material movers in Rochester-Dover, New Hampshire in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$73,920.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$58,650.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$33,190.
